The Client is seeking an Editor, Books for our Books team. In this role, you will take ownership of storefronts across Spain, Italy, and San Marino acting as an all-genre specialist with a deep understanding of what listeners need across every category. You'll curate and manage high-priority editorial programmes, write culturally resonant copy, and develop publisher relationships across your markets. This is a unique opportunity to help launch and shape the audio books experience in Southern Europe.
The right candidate has a solid grounding in books editorial and/or bookselling, hands-on experience with digital content, and a deep understanding of the publishing industry with a genuine passion for all things books. You'll be fluent in Spanish and/or Italian with a thorough knowledge of the cultures and publishing landscapes of your markets. You'll be organised, a strong communicator, and eager to work in a fast-paced, collaborative environment alongside a variety of teams and partners.
What You'll Do:
- Develop and contribute to editorial strategy for books across Spain, Italy, and San Marino.
- Take full ownership of the storefronts for your markets, acting as an all-genre specialist with a comprehensive understanding of what listeners need across every category.
- Support, curate, and manage a tight, high-priority set of editorial programmes across your markets.
- Write copy, review, and tag content for both forward-facing editorial programmes and internal communications.
- Develop and maintain publisher relationships across Spain and Italy.
- Assess publisher-suggested titles for editorial and wider Books cross-functional activities and propose additional editorial-led promotions grounded in cultural awareness and trendspotting.
- Collaborate closely with the wider Editorial team to align on regional editorial strategy and share cross-market insights.
- Use research, cultural insights, and data analytics to continually enhance the editorial lens for our books platform.
- Work and collaborate with regional cross-functional teams when feasible to highlight and champion books.
- (Optional) Build your public editorial presence where possible, attending book festivals, conventions, cultural events, and publisher previews, and engaging with relevant media opportunities.
What You'll Bring:
- 3-5 years of experience editing, curating, or merchandising content at a digital-first platform, a publishing house, or a major books retailer.
- Fluency in Spanish and Italian and strong English communication skills, with the ability to collaborate with global teams.
- A deep understanding of the Spanish and Italian publishing landscapes and a passion for connecting listeners with great content.
- An ability to balance commercial recommendations with diverse, representative programming.
- A keen sense of what makes titles appropriate for different situations, and an ability to quickly identify authors, series, and titles to recommend.
- Comfort using both quantitative and qualitative data to inform editorial decisions.
- Experience building and implementing diverse recommendations that reflect a broad range of cultures, people, and perspectives.
- A passion for the evolution of audio and enthusiasm for spoken word content.
- Strong organisational skills and excellent attention to detail.
